  1. what is the relationship between the wavelength and frequency of a wave?

as the wavelength increases, the frequency decreases.
as the wavelength increases, the frequency increases.
as the wavelength decreases, the frequency remains the same.
as the wavelength decreases, the frequency decreases.

Explanation:

Brief Explanations

The relationship between wavelength ($\lambda$) and frequency ($
u$) of a wave is given by the equation $c = \lambda
u$, where $c$ is the speed of light (a constant). Rearranging for $
u$ gives $
u=\frac{c}{\lambda}$. This shows an inverse relationship. When $\lambda$ increases, $
u$ decreases (since $c$ is constant).

Answer:

As the wavelength increases, the frequency decreases.
